The ºÚÁϳԹÏÍø is announcing the steps it will take in this fiscal year, starting July 1, to reach the targets set in the ºÚÁϳԹÏ꿉۪s Sustainability Action Plan.

The Sustainability Action Plan includes five guiding principles and 10 measurable targets along with annual actions to reach those targets. Each year, the ºÚÁϳԹÏÍø will evaluate the immediate actions needed over the next fiscal year to respond to changing realities and needs across our campuses.

The ºÚÁϳԹÏÍø’s Livable City Year program has selected the City of Tacoma as the program’s community partner for the 2017-2018 academic year.

The ºÚÁϳԹÏÍø has begun a yearlong partnership with the City of Auburn, under the new Livable City Year program. ºÚÁϳԹÏÍø students and professors will work with the City of Auburn to advance the city’s goals for livability and sustainability throughout the upcoming academic year.

The ºÚÁϳԹÏÍø has joined schools across the country in signing on to a White House climate pledge. The pledge is part of the Nov. 19 White House and Higher Education Climate Day of Action. The White House and the State Department will bring together leaders from higher education institutions to call for action on climate change and encourage a strong agreement at the upcoming Paris Climate Change Conference of world leaders.
